Degradation is the decrease in peak performance over some time. With solar panels, there is a natural degradation loss of about 0.50 percent per year. Unfortunately, there is not much you can do about fixing this issue. That process is part of the natural lifecycle of solar panels. While there is not much you can do to fix the.

How to calculate solar panel output voltage?
If you know the number of PV cells in a solar panel, you can, by using 0.58V per PV cell voltage, calculate the total solar panel output voltage for a 36-cell panel, for example. How do I know if my solar panel is working?
To check if your solar panel is producing the correct voltage and amperage, use a multimeter like this (click to view on Amazon). Measure the voltage by placing the multimeter probes on the panel’s positive and negative terminals, after setting the multimeter to the “V 20” setting.
Does a solar panel need an inverter?
Solar panels convert sunlight to electricity, with voltages depending on the number of cells in the panel. Batteries store the energy produced in the form of direct current (DC), and their voltage should match the solar panel’s voltage. An inverter is critical because it turns that stored DC energy into AC power for use in your home or business.

What is a solar panel voltage & how does it work?
Let’s break it down in simple terms. Voltage is the push behind the electricity that flows through your solar panels. Speaking of panels, every solar panel has a certain voltage output. Keep in mind that this output might vary based on factors like sunlight, temperature, and the number of solar cells in the panel.
Can a 12V battery be charged with a solar panel?
If you want to charge a small 12V battery, you can use a 12V solar panel, which will supply effortless power to the battery. However, that does not mean the nominal voltage and actual operating voltage are the same. For instance, a 12V battery might have an operating voltage that fluctuates between 11.5V to 14V.
